Position Details
About this role
This role involves developing and maintaining large-scale distributed systems, ensuring system reliability, and managing incident response for a globally distributed background processing platform.
Key Responsibilities
- Develop distributed processing systems
- Ensure system reliability
- Manage incidents and on-call support
- Improve scalability and observability
- Collaborate with application teams
Technical Overview
Proficient in distributed systems, Kubernetes, Go, MongoDB, Redis, Kafka, and Ruby on Rails, with a focus on system reliability, scaling, and operational excellence.
Ideal Candidate
The ideal candidate is a senior platform software engineer with over 5 years of experience in distributed systems, Kubernetes, and large-scale background processing, with strong skills in system reliability and incident management.
Must-Have Skills
Nice-to-Have Skills
Tools & Platforms
Required Skills
Hard Skills
Soft Skills
Industry & Role
Keywords for Your Resume
Deal Breakers
Less than 5 years of experience in distributed systems, No experience with Kubernetes or large-scale processing, Lack of knowledge in incident management or system reliability, No experience with DevOps tools
Get matched to jobs like this
Luna finds roles that fit your skills and career goals — no endless scrolling required.
Create a Free Profile